The WVDVA advocates for veteran related issues and ensures that qualifying veterans of the US military who are residents of West Virginia (and their qualifying dependents) obtain any benefits or services due or committed to them.

Today, Cabinet Secretary Ryan Kennedy and members of the West Virginia Veterans Advisory Council ​met at the West Virginia Veterans Home for a meeting of the Council and to tour the facility.

The West Virginia Veterans Advisory Council ​ is an eleven-member body of state residents who have been separated from the Armed Forces of the United States under honorable conditions.
